I'm a pretty good home "chef" , I'm also very modest . I feel that any task you undertake , you should use the absolute best quality tool you can afford . I love all kitchen tools and gadgets , especially fine quality knives , I have paring knives I have paid over $100 for and chef knives that were four times that , and there are the knives that are for the family to use , (more like "abuse") . This falls into the second group . It's decent , holds an edge as long as the other paring knives in that group that cost much less . I don't dislike it , but if I don't feel like getting one of my good knives out of the locked drawer I keep them in (yes I am that goofy about my cutlery) I always have to sharpen it , but any of the "family Knives" need sharpened . It's OK but it's not any better than some I've paid a third of the price for . The blade cover is a nice touch though . I won't recommend it and I won't say not to buy it , it's OK .

Great little paring knife that can travel
This is a simple and very lightweight knife that works well. I have more knives than one needs, but I'm often looking to find a new blade that serves a certain purpose better than others. This parer is very lightweight, and when combined with the excellent slip sheath this is going to make a great parer to take on picnics or keep in the camp kitchen. It comes plenty sharp for the intended purpose, and it appears to have an interesting concave edge - very effective and long lasting, but not an edge I see a lot on cheap knives. So far it has proven to be stainless. Win!
